Graham HileyGraham Hiley
If you're a twitcher, and I'm not referring to any medical condition there, and enjoy a peaceful hideaway with your spotter or binoculars then this is for you and, to be honest, I found this Derbyshire wetland nature reserve to be absolutely amazing! A smallish (15 vehicles) car park at the end of Riverside Way, Bolsover will be your ideal spot to access both Peter Fidler nature reserve and Carr Vale before heading onwards to Stockley Trail. We did this and return to car park is around 6.75 miles.
Andrew CartwrightAndrew Cartwright
We started in Peter Fidler nature reserve and walked into this one. Nice area, but disappointed there wasn't a circular route round the water. Also sad that on this stretch of our walk it appears that dogs need to take a break, shame they are not cleaned up after by the owners... A few areas where you can stop and look at the birds or just rest.

Enjoyable time walking around this lovely wooded area. I parked at Peter Fiddler Nature Reserve Car Park. You can walk around this reserve, then on to Carr Vale Nature Reserve and then on to Carr Vale Pond. Lots of other paths to follow. Recommended.
